// This function generates an entity name by concatenating the passed prefix,
// the name of the test requesting the entity name, and the minute, second, and nanoseconds of the call.
// This should make it easy to associate the entities with their test, uniquely identify
// them, and determine the order in which they were created.
// Note that this imposes a restriction on the length of test names
func GenerateName(prefix string) string {
	// These next lines up through the for loop are obtaining and walking up the stack
	// trace to extract the test name, which is stored in name
	pc := make([]uintptr, 10)
	runtime.Callers(0, pc)
	frames := runtime.CallersFrames(pc)
	name := ""
	for f, next := frames.Next(); next; f, next = frames.Next() {
		name = f.Function
		if strings.Contains(name, "Suite") {
			break
		}
	}
	funcNameStart := strings.Index(name, "Test")
	name = name[funcNameStart+len("Test"):] // Just get the name of the test and not any of the garbage at the beginning
	name = strings.ToLower(name)            // Ensure it is a valid resource name
	currentTime := time.Now()
	name = fmt.Sprintf("%s%s%d%d%d", prefix, strings.ToLower(name), currentTime.Minute(), currentTime.Second(), currentTime.Nanosecond())
	return name
}

// BlockIDIntToBase64 functions convert an int block ID to a base-64 string and vice versa
func BlockIDIntToBase64(blockID int) string {
	binaryBlockID := (&[4]byte{})[:]
	binary.LittleEndian.PutUint32(binaryBlockID, uint32(blockID))
	return base64.StdEncoding.EncodeToString(binaryBlockID)
}
